Should I disconnect battery when my laptop is AC powered? That depends.

You may heard many times that it is advisable to disconnect DELL J70W7 battery when your laptop is AC powered because it protects the battery from high voltage (But this is true only if you disconnect the battery well before the battery is fully charged. If you disconnect after the battery is fully charged, you cannot get this benefit), and it protects the battery from the heat generated by the laptop.Yes this sounds reasonable.

Although these are true, disconnecting DELL XPS 14 Series battery may not be necessary for many cases and can even cause problems. You may didn't realize that many laptop vendors provide utility programs that control the charge level. This will eliminate the problem. In addition, batteries are often located at the cool part of the laptop such as the backside (near the LCD panel hinges) of the laptop. In these designs, battery temperature usually stays below 35℃ with normal use. If your laptop is designed this way, the problem does not affect the life span of your battery.
On the other hand, many laptops are designed to limit its performance (limit the maximum CPU clock frequency) when the battery is disconnected. This is because the AC adapter alone may not be able to sustain the power needed by the laptop at its maximum performance state.
Some laptop lower the CPU clock only when its AC adapter cannot sustain the needed power, but some other laptop apply much more conservative policy and limit the CPU frequency to very low level while the laptop is powered by AC only.
If your laptop behaves this way, you may not want to disconnect battery so that you can get full performance of your laptop.
